One of the most famous stories in the history of gambling involves a man who refused to leave the table, even when his hunger was overwhelming. The man in question was John Montagu, the 4th Earl of Sandwich. Legend has it that he was so engrossed in a game of cards that he didn't want to stop playing to eat. To solve this dilemma, he asked for some meat to be placed between two slices of bread so he could eat with one hand and continue playing with the other. And thus, the sandwich was born.

The Earl of Sandwich's invention quickly caught on, becoming a popular meal choice for gamblers and non-gamblers alike. Today, sandwiches come in countless varieties and are enjoyed by people all over the world. The simple yet ingenious idea of placing fillings between slices of bread has stood the test of time, proving that necessity truly is the mother of invention.
